The MENA Banking Excellence Awards 2026: Retail, Digital & SME will happen as a part of Dubai Future Finance Week (DFFW) 2026. This marks a big milestone for the awards and additional strengthens Dubai’s place as a worldwide hub for monetary innovation, management and regulatory excellence.

Awards ceremony: 12 Could 2026

The awards ceremony can be held on 12 Could 2026 in Dubai, co-located with the Dubai FinTech Summit, the flagship occasion of Dubai Future Finance Week (happening from 11–15 March 2026). Collectively, they create a high-profile platform connecting senior banking leaders, policymakers, innovators and buyers shaping the way forward for monetary providers.

Introduced by MEED and powered by GlobalData’s Intelligence Centres, the MENA Banking Excellence Awards are independently validated by consultants from Retail Banker Worldwide, Celent, TS Lombard and MEED.

The programme gives a strong, data-driven benchmark for excellence throughout retail, digital and SME banking within the Center East and North Africa, recognising establishments delivering measurable affect, innovation and efficiency.

“Becoming part of Dubai Future Finance Week marks a major step forward for the MENA Banking Excellence Awards,” stated Sarah Rizvi, Banking & Finance editor at MEED.

“It places the region’s most progressive banks within a truly global forum: one that brings together financial leadership, innovation and policy at scale. This alignment significantly enhances the visibility, credibility and strategic relevance of the awards.”

His Excellency Essa Kazim, Governor of DIFC, stated: “Dubai’s vision is to shape the global economy, and Dubai Future Finance Week is a natural extension of that ambition. The Week will strengthen this position by enabling engagement across finance, technology, regulation and investment, in support of the ambitions set out under the Dubai Economic Agenda D33.”

His Excellency Arif Amiri, Chief Govt Officer of DIFC Authority, added that “Dubai Future Finance Week reflects our commitment to providing platforms that bring the global financial community together to navigate change and identify new opportunities.”

As a part of the Dubai Future Finance Week programme, the awards are complemented by CXO Management Assume Tanks, a part of MEED and GlobalData’s International Networking Sequence. These closed-door boards convene senior banking executives for peer-level dialogue on strategic priorities shaping the subsequent part of monetary management, together with AI governance, digital resilience, sustainability and inclusive progress.

Entries for the MENA Banking Excellence Awards 2026: Retail, Digital & SME at the moment are open, inviting banks and monetary establishments throughout the area to submit their initiatives for impartial recognition on a worldwide stage.
